pyqt5最最核心的demo

from PyQt5.Qt import *
import sys

app=QApplication(sys.argv)
w=QWidget()#实例化窗口
w.resize(300,300)#窗口大小
w.move(500,500) #移动到pc机的位置

w.setWindowTitle('这个是最最基本的demo')

lable=QLabel(w) #实例化一个label控件
lable.setText('666666666')#设置文本值
lable.move(100,100) #移动到qt窗口的位置

w.show() #显示
sys.exit(app.exec_()) #进入消息循环

  

from PyQt5.Qt import *
import sys

1.获得执行文件的路径
app=QApplication(sys.argv)

2.控件操作
    2.1.创建控件
    2.2.设置控件
    2.3.显示控件

3#进入消息循环
    sys.exit(app.exec_())

 

面向对象封装:

 

from PyQt5.Qt import *
import sys


class window(QWidget):
def __init__(self):
super().__init__()
self.setWindowTitle('便签')
self.resize(500,500)
self.setup_Ui()
# self.show()

def setup_Ui(self):
label= QLabel(self)
label.setText('xxxx')

if __name__ == '__main__':
app = QApplication(sys.argv)
window= window()
window.show()
sys.exit(app.exec_())

 

posted @ 2021-12-16 15:04  强仔必胜  阅读(125)  评论(0编辑  收藏  举报